AP's Rachel D'Oro must have the Palin beat... either that, or she's assumed the Woodward/Berstein role to Kim Chatman's "Deep Throat" character.

Chatman, complainant #18 in Part III of my Alinsky Perfected series, accuses Sarah of “…misusing the governor’s office for personal gain by securing unwarranted benefits and receiving improper gifts through the Alaska Fund Trust” April 27th. Since that time, the Personnel Board has, as their normal procedure, hired an investigative counsel to determine probable cause prior to any Board hearing or determination.

Thomas Daniel of Perkins Coie in Anchorage assumed that task, and issued his confidential report to the Board on July 14th.

Within 7 days, D'Oro releases an AP story, mysteriously in possession of a report that, by ethics complaint provisions, is mandated as confidential information until released publicly by the Board with waiver by the Governor. The headline screams "guilty"... "Alaska Gov. Sarah Palin implicated in ethics investigation of legal defence fund"

So let's look at that confidential report, now part of now public domain via ADN, and see what warrants a headline that screams "guilty".

Daniel's investigative task is solely meant to establish probable cause that may, or may not, lead to a hearing to determine a violation and penalty, or dismissal. They can only recommend corrective actions. It was specific excerpts that D'Oro chose to highlight in her story that drives her intent to find Palin guilty in the court of public opinion.

The analysis, beginning on page two of the above linked "confidential" report, discusses not only the two pronged complaint of using the gubernatorial seat for personal gain, but also the establishment and receipt of funds collected thru the legal defense fund. And the only probable cause "guilt" Palin is suspected of is giving permission for the defense fund to use her photo and address her as "Governor", and that she would "personally benefit" from any funds she received from that fund.....

.... if she had received any such gifts.

Fact is, Ms. Palin has not taken a dime from the legal defense fund.
